<h3>What is the difference between black tea and green tea?</h3>
Black tea and green tea both made up of Camellia plant, but the black tea is oxidized and the green tea is not oxidized tea.
To loss the weight from the body, people like to have green tea as it has more catechins than black tea and green tea is considered the healthiest from all the tea.

Later in this scene, King Duncan pronounces Macbeth the new Thane of Cawdor and, in doing so, refers to him as "noble." It is clear, then, that Duncan views Macbeth's actions in very positive terms. He respects his military prowess, his courage, and his loyalty.
